Machu Picchu

If this beautiful site is not on your list of places to visit before you get too old, it should be!

This is a truly magical site perched high in the mountains. A day trip or overnight stay near to the site is possible from Cusco, or you can trek there which takes 4 days.

Cusco

This is one of the most beautiful cities in the world, blending pre-Inca, Inca and colonial architecture. There is a wealth of places to visit, things to do both in and around the city. Cusco is also a real party town if you wish to eat, drink and be merry. Restaurants, bars and clubs are everywhere giving you an immense choice.

Trekking

Inca trail, Lares, Salcantay, Choquequirao, day walks around Cusco and much much more. The opportunities to walk in the footsteps of the Incas while admiring impressive snow capped mountains, archaeological ruins and highland villages are endless.

Sacred Valley of the Incas

Just 45 minutes from Cusco is a beautiful and very historic valley full of fantastic things to do and see set amongst breathtaking scenery. You can take a day trip to the valley or stay overnight in one of the pretty Inca villages.

Outdoor sports

White water rafting, surfing, kite surfing, mountain biking, bungee jumping, paragliding, horse riding and other adventurous activities are on offer around the country. Let us know what you would like to try.

Nazca Lines

One of the most impressive and unusual things to do while in South America is fly over the mysterious Nazca Lines just a few hours south of Lima. Theories abound to explain these huge shapes in the desert, but who really knows the truth. Find out for yourself.

Paracas

Off the coast of this small fishing village are the Ballestas Islands where you can take a morning boat trip to see penguins, sea lions and sea birds of all kinds up close and personal.

Amazon jungle

The jungle can be visited in both the North and the South of Peru. The most popular areas to visit are the Manu and Tambopata jungle reserves as both of these reserves can be reached easily from Cusco. In both areas you stay in jungle lodges and can enjoy close contact with the abundant flora and fauna that surrounds you.

Lake Titicaca

The city of Puno is the jumping off point for a visit to the highest navigable lake in the world and home of the extraordinary floating Uros Islands. You can choose from day trips or staying overnight on one of the islands on the lake. From Puno it is also easy to continue your trip into Bolivia if you wish.

Arequipa

Peru’s second city and a beautiful one at that. Ringed by snow capped mountains and with the two deepest canyons in the world on the doorstep this is a must for travellers. You can take a trip out into these canyons for a couple of nights and enjoy a close view of the biggest land living bird, the Andean Condor.

Lima

Despite having a bad reputation Peru’s capital has a long and distinguished history and is in reality a very exciting city to visit. With our help you can get the most out this bustling, slightly crazy place and witness the stark contrasts that exist in Peru.

The North

The North of Peru has a variety of little known treasures which many people simply have never heard of. The third highest waterfall in the world (771m) has recently been recognized by the scientific community, the largest ancient mud city in the world (Chan Chan), the oldest city in the Americas (Caral), ancient ruins of pre-Incan people, beautiful beaches and much more.

 

We offer several levels of assistance to suit your budget, preferences and particular travel style:

Fully escorted tours:

Small groups of people travelling together often ask for a Tour Leader to travel with them throughout the entire journey. Your Tour Leader will arrange absolutely everything, solve problems and give you the benefit of their expertise. They will pick you up and drop you off at the arrival airport and take complete care of you, letting you loose on your own when you want to explore on your own.

Semi-escorted tours:

This is where you would like some personal assistance for parts of the journey where you feel if would be useful, such as around Cusco and Machu Picchu. The rest of the journey can be pre-arranged and dossiers, instructions and itineraries given to assist you when you are not with your guides of Tour Leaders.

Instructions and arrangements only:

For people who want things organized and guides available for certain activities but do not wish to be accompanied or escorted. All bookings will be made and dossiers, instructions and fully explained itineraries given to you and then you are free to travel. Assistance will always be available over the telephone from our office in Cusco.

Travel advice only:

Detailed travel advice can be given leaving you free to make your own arrangements while avoiding pitfalls and problems.

School Trips:

We can organise school and university field trips and visits for educational and recreational purposes. Educational visits, guides, outdoor activities, accommodation and transport can all be organised leaving teachers free to educate and not worry about logistics.

Corporate activities and team building:

We also set up and run team building and corporate activities for companies wishing to strengthen management teams in the incredible environments offered in and around Cusco.
